Here’s What We Know So Far About Books Kinokuniya’s Soon-to-Open Outlet in Raffles City

Such good news indeed for book lovers—and even for those who want to give reading a try or rekindle an old hobby. Earlier this week, the Japanese bookstore took to social media to announce that its NBC Raffles City store will be rebranded as Books Kinokuniya this August.

The news came with a sense of excitement and nostalgia. Many have spent hours wandering through Kinokuniya’s curated selection of books, magazines, and unique non-book items. The Raffles City outlet promises to add another layer to the excitement of visiting bookstores. It brings an ever-growing selection that includes contemporary fiction, young adult reads, manga, comics, and even light novels.

The store’s appeal extends beyond books. Kinokuniya has increasingly attracted a youthful crowd, including Gen Z students and millennial professionals. They’ve expanded their range to include trendy stationery, Blu-rays, DVDs, CDs, collectible figurines, toys, games, and other novelty items.

Books Kinokuniya’s decision to open a new store is a refreshing reminder that books still have an essential role in our lives.

Despite closing some of its outlets in the past—such as those at Jem Mall in Jurong East in 2022 and Liang Court Mall in Clarke Quay in 2019—Books Kinokuniya is expanding its presence in a place where it can continue to make an impact.
